>     Ok, so do this ... remove the file from /usr/ports/distfiles, then go to
>     the port directory and type 'make checksum' and see if it works
>     properly. Then remove it again, and run 'portmaster -F'
> 
>     While that's running in one window, keep an eye on /usr/ports/distfiles
>     and see if the file is being downloaded, and also keep an eye on the log
>     file in $TMPDIR to see if it is being appended to.
> 
>     Also make sure that whatever directory you use for $TMPDIR (/tmp by
>     default) has permissions 1777, and is not mounted with odd options.
